ECCENTRICITY
-
Even beauty cannot palliate eccentricity.—BALZAC
-
Eccentricity has always abounded when and where strength of character has abounded. And the amount of eccentricity in a society has been proportional to the amount of genius, mental vigor, and moral courage it contained.—J. S. MILL
-
All the world is queer save thee and me, and even thou art a little queer.—ROBERT OWEN
-
Oddities and singularities of behavior may attend genius, but when they do, they are its misfortunes and blemishes. The man of true genius will be ashamed of them, or, at least, will never affect to be distinguished by them.—SIR WILLIAM TEMPLE
